That is exactly where Leschi Learning Legacy (L3) is today. We took the long road in our self reflection process and have attended to things in order to close out 2025 in a good way. That included our scholarship efforts. We were able to give scholarships to amazing Native American students since 2018 who were not eligible for tribal education dollars, however they were making a big mark in Indian Country with their work.
To everyone of the students we were able to support, we raise our hands to you! May you continue the excellent work you do for many more years in Indian Country. You make a difference.

Our Digital Library! It is finally well underway. We are opening our new website with historical documents, photo’s, maps and video that are all related to the story of Leschi and Medicine Creek Treaty.
We are also including updated content created by Cynthia Iyall to include more current information on this topic including the exoneration of Chief Leschi.
It is a work in progress and we will continue to add to the library regularly.
This site is intended for educators, students, historians and all Washingtonians. Anyone interested in this history. We have done the work of gathering the resources for you. Why? Because we want you to learn this and share it. Just as Chief Leschi directed in his last words.
